Как сделать в С# Клик на Xpath элемент, в котором имя с символом ' ?

Gunjubasik

Client
Регистрация
30.05.2019
Сообщения
3 496
Благодарностей
1 304
Баллы
113
Доброго времени суток, пытаюсь сделать клик, на элемент с помощью C# + Xpath:

C#:
var el_col=instance.ActiveTab.FindElementsByXPath(String.Format("//div[@class='oitems']//div[@data-name='vasy'a']"));
var el = el_col.Elements[0];
instance.ActiveTab.FullEmulationMouseMoveToHtmlElement(el); // движение крысы к элементу
instance.ActiveTab.FullEmulationMouseClick("left","click"); // клик
И если в xpath присутствует символ ' [@data-name='vasy'a'] - то поиск будет неудачным, так как ' - ломает структуру кода. Как же мне все-таки находить и кликать на элементы, у которых имя с этим символом?


Заранее, очень благодарен за помощь.


P.S Клик напрямую по элементу Xpath - не подойдет, так как нужно именно эмулировать нажатие мыши.
 

Yuriy Zymlex

Moderator
Команда форума
Регистрация
24.10.2016
Сообщения
6 489
Благодарностей
3 356
Баллы
113
  • Спасибо
Реакции: Gunjubasik

Кто просматривает тему: (Всего: 1, Пользователи: 0, Гости: 1)